What Is Reseller Web Hosting?
Reseller Web Hosting is a hosting model where a parent hosting provider allocates server resources—such as disk space, bandwidth, CPU, and RAM—to a reseller. The reseller then divides and sells these resources to their own clients as individual hosting plans.
Instead of managing physical servers, data centers, and hardware maintenance, resellers focus on sales, branding, and customer relationships, while the main provider handles backend server management.
How Reseller Hosting Works
Reseller hosting operates through a structured and scalable system:
-
Purchase a Reseller Plan
The reseller buys a hosting package with predefined resources. -
Create Custom Hosting Packages
Using a control panel like WHM, resellers define plans for their customers. -
Sell Hosting Under Your Brand
Clients receive hosting services branded with the reseller’s company name. -
Manage Clients Easily
Each customer gets their own cPanel, while the reseller manages everything centrally. -
Earn Recurring Revenue
Monthly or yearly subscriptions generate consistent income.
Key Features of Reseller Web Hosting
1. White-Label Branding
Reseller hosting allows full brand customization, including nameservers, logos, and client communication. Customers never see the parent hosting provider.
2. Centralized Management
With WHM or similar tools, resellers can create, suspend, upgrade, or delete accounts effortlessly.
3. Scalable Resources
As your client base grows, you can upgrade your reseller plan without downtime.
4. Billing Automation
Many reseller hosting plans integrate with billing platforms like WHMCS to automate invoicing and payments.
5. Technical Support from Provider
Server maintenance, uptime monitoring, and security updates are handled by the parent hosting company.

How to Choose the Right Reseller Web Hosting Provider
1. Server Performance
Ensure SSD or NVMe storage, optimized servers, and high uptime guarantees.
2. Reliable Support
24/7 technical support is essential, especially for handling emergencies.
3. Security Features
Look for firewalls, malware scanning, backups, and SSL support.
4. Control Panel Access
WHM and cPanel are industry standards and user-friendly.
5. Pricing & Scalability
Choose a plan that fits your budget and allows easy upgrades.
